SUMMARY

The City of Springfield is seeking proposals for comprehensive occupational health services, including pre-employment medical exams, drug and alcohol testing, and health surveillance. Proposals are due August 13, 2026.

EVALUATION CRITERIA

Lowest responsible responsive bidder, quality of services, conformity with specifications, suitability, delivery terms, qualifications, references

REQUIRED DELIVERABLES

Business organization description, License confirmation, Testing methodology, Fee schedule, Medical director qualifications, Quality assurance program

REQUIRED ATTACHMENTS

addenda, certifications, insurances, guarantees, bonds, MBE/FBE Utilization Form, certification of good standing

REQUIRED STAFFING ROLES

Medical Director, physicians, occupational health nurses, physician assistants, nurse practitioners, collection technicians, Substance Abuse Professional
